Overview
This research area merges theory, computation, and data science with the experimental sciences, which has been the basis of substance and material development undertaken so far, with the aim of building methods for revolutional material development. Specifically, this research area focuses on the realization of materials or functions that have great societal need but has not yet been achieved, through new research teaming and techniques, thus demonstrating a new integrative approach of Japanese materials research, which has been leading the world so far. This research area not only covers materials science but also involves a complex system, which is essential for the development of real materials.
The system comprises theoretical, computational, and data researchers centered on an experimental materials science system to promote research in close collaboration with them.
This research area offers revolutional and novel methods for materials development to promote industrial competitiveness in our country.
